Facilities ticket — Locker assignment, changing rooms

Hi! You've been set up with a locker in the Level B changing rooms at Copperfen House. It's in the second bank, near the showers — look for the green tag. Bring your own padlock if you want extra security, though the built-in lock works fine. To claim it and open it the first time, punch in the code below.

door code, tajof-kageg: bdg-QVDCE-3

Alert: the Marrowfield monolith's user module split has entered phase two, and dual-write mode is now active for account records. Any divergence between the legacy store and the new Pellin service will trigger this alert. Before approving the release, consult the rollback checklist maintained on the following internal page.

wiki page, kahog-hahig: https://vault.zemvargrid.internal/display/deploy/repo/settings/merge_requests/job/settings/6f3b933774dbc5320a4daa18

### Step 4: Enable soft deletes on the orders table

Apply the Merrowbase migration that adds `deleted_at` to `orders`. Do not hard-delete rows during the rollout; the reconciliation job in Cartwheel depends on tombstones for 30 days. Verify the migration checksum matches the release manifest before applying. The manifest signature must be validated first, which requires the deploy key below.

release key, taduf-yajef: bky13_uGiieNoy5KKUY

## Changelog — TumbleLock Access Service, v2.8.1

Rotated the deploy key for the laundry-locker access flow at the Wrenfield Commons pilot site. The previous key neared its expiry window, so we rotated early to avoid a weekend outage. Locker-open tokens issued under the old key remain valid for 24 hours. New deployments must be signed with the key below.

deploy key for kagup-bawig: bky9_ZMq28eTw9

## Onboarding: Releasing the Harwick Autocomplete Widget

The Harwick address autocomplete widget ships on a two-week cadence, versioned independently from the host app. Before cutting a release, confirm the locality dataset snapshot is no older than thirty days and that the embedded fallback list passes validation. Rollbacks must bump the dataset version too. The full release checklist and sign-off procedure are maintained on our internal page.

operations page: https://confluence.lumicsys.internal/projects/display/projects/display